Success for Stevenage golf juniors
The talented young golfers at the Stevenage Golf Centre have achieved success in the recently held National Association of Public Golf Courses Junior Championships of England.
Held at Tamworth Golf Club, the Stevenage Juniors, based at Stevenage Golf Centre, produced the winning team with Stevenage 'B' (comprising of Tom Farmer, Steven Lee, Rhys Mitchell and Gerry Holloran) recording a superb total net score of 277. Not far behind, the Stevenage 'C' team of P Hall, Tom Little, Joe Himsworth and Jack Mudd netted a total score of 283 to secure third place.
As well as team success, individual achievement came in the form of Rhys Mitchell who was the overall winner for best nett score. Tom Farmer, Tom Little and Joe Himsworth won the awards for best nett score in Divisions 1,2 and 3 respectively, whilst Tom Farmer was also runner up for the best gross score in the championship.
The success is recognition for the efforts and dedication of both the staff at the Stevenage Leisure Limited (SLL) managed Golf Centre, and the junior organisers of Stevenage Golf Club, who together have worked successfully in partnership to resurrect and develop junior golf at the Centre.
